I have a question for you guys. I’m very familiar with the LR two dealt with almost every issue, but this is a new one.
I had the three amigos pop up, but I’ve noticed that and I have an extensive code reader but the problem that I’m finding out is that when I turn the air conditioning on, that’s what I’ll turn the three amigos on turn it off come back and after the car sat for a little bit everything‘s good. I’m gonna assume that has has to be some type of voltage issue that’s causing that any thoughts?

I'm assuming the battery is good? That's the most common cause for electrical gremlins in this car. Test it properly, or if it's 5-6 years old, just replace it.

Yes most likely voltage related. You can put on a meter on the battery terminals with engine running and see what the voltage is at idle with AC on and AC off.

I'd try it stone cold, and as well as warmed up.

Roughly, in general for 12v automotive systems I'd expect 13.5-14.5 V with engine running after start. If the AC drops it much below 13.2 that could be a bad alternator. If you download the shop manual for the LR2, it has more detailed instructions.

Other than that, the most common cause of Three Amigos is a bad wheel speed sensor. That should throw a code though.
